Shaft Power

Mechanical shaft power from torque and rotational speed.

Formula

P = τω

Inputs

NameUnit
Shaft torqueN-m
Rotational speedrpm
Measured power (optional)kW

Outputs

NameUnit
Shaft power (hero result)kW
Angular velocityrad/s
